Every Atlas Obscura Site in Colorado - Page 5

Atlas Obscura is one of the largest, most well-known and most impeccably awesome archives of amazing places, foods and experiences in the world.
Here is their list of places to see in the Centennial State, Colorado! Featuring such sites as: Linger Eatuary, a mortuary that held the remains of Buffalo Bill, this Denver hotspot is now a death-fixated restaurant; Paint Mines Interpretive Park, wondrous sandstone hoodoos where Native Americans collected clay for pottery, 9,000 years ago; and The Stanley Hotel, where paranormal experiences in this hotel's room 217 led Stephen King to write 'The Shining.'
